compute the resultant of two polynomials
resultant(a, b, x)
polynomials in x
The function resultant computes the resultant of the two polynomials a and b with respect to the indeterminate x.
If a and b are polynomials over an integral domain, where
then the resultant of the two polynomials a and b with respect to x is defined to be the product
The resultant can be computed from the Euclidean algorithm, or computed as the determinant of Sylvester's matrix or Bezout's matrix. For univariate and bivariate resultants over the rationals, modular methods are used for polynomials of high degree and the subresultant algorithm is used for polynomials of low degree. Otherwise Bezout's determinant is computed using minor expansion.
For univariate or bivariate problems containing integer entries, the modular method produces a probabilistic result. Information on controlling the probabilistic behavior can be found in EnvProbabilistic.
For efficient computation, resultant takes advantage of any factorization of a and b that is present, although no explicit factorization is attempted.
Buchberger, B.; Collins, G. E.; and Loos, R., eds. Computer Algebra: Symbolic & Algebraic Computation. New York: Springer-Verlag, 1982.
Download Help Document
What kind of issue would you like to report? (Optional)